What fruits do raccoons eat? Fruit is important to raccoons. They consume lots of apples, blackberries, and cherries when they are available. They rely on nuts such as acorns and beeches to get them through the cold winter months and eat many types of seeds and grains.

But what does a raccoon love to eat? The raccoon’s favorite diet contains food found in or near water, such as shrimp, frogs, fish, snails, and clams. They also love insects, eggs, fruits, vegetables, nuts, and even dead animals.

Why shouldn’t you feed raccoons?
Feeding raccoons is a bad idea as it will accustom them to certain areas and make them dependent on a food source. Feeding wild animals brings them closer to human proximity, which puts a strain on the animal, increasing the risk of accidents and possible aggression by the animal.
What is raccoons’ favorite thing to eat?
In the wild, raccoons eat birds and other mammals but prefer to hunt for easier meals if available. Some of their favorite foods include nuts, berries, insects, and eggs. They also catch fish, crustaceans, reptiles, and amphibians if their breeding site is close to a body of water.

Raccoon dogs are not hybrids
No, raccoons and dogs did not mate to create the Tanuki. Raccoon dogs are actually part of the Canidae family, which is the same family as fox and wolf, so they are much closer to dogs than raccoons.

Where do raccoons live during the day?
Highly independent and somewhat solitary creatures, raccoons are nocturnal. They hunt at night disguised by their characteristic coat and rest during the day in the hollows of tall trees.
What is the natural enemy of the raccoon?
Natural predators are cougars, bobcats, wolves, coyotes, alligators, foxes and great horned owls. The number of deaths caused by natural predators is insignificant compared to the number of human-caused deaths. Raccoons are very clean and use a common latrine in nature.
